Tnx for any advice as i have no idea.👍 Did you have any issues getting ur mods through customs Non what so ever on neither end. They had a quick squiz at the batterys and that was about it. I took 2 mods 3 rdas and about 300ml of juice in bottles no bigger than 100ml at the time and a charger and coiling tools. In Vietnam customs is pretty strict and they didn't even blink an eye. My tip would be to carry all batterys in a case in your carry on i also took a mod(no battery) and some juice(smaller than 60ml). I stored the rest in my check in all in seperate zip lock bags. If you want to be super safe a little tape over the + of each battery wouldn't go astray either. My sister just did an around the United States with exactly the same method no worries at all.
